What is the differences between male and female personalities?

Differences between male and female personalities are influenced by a combination of biological, social, and cultural factors. Generally, males may exhibit more assertiveness and aggression, while females may show more empathy and nurturing behavior. However, it's important to remember that personality traits can vary widely among individuals regardless of gender.
